Century Communities' Urban Division Breaks Ground on Six New Developments in Metro Denver

GREENWOOD VILLAGE, Colo. - Century Communities, ranked by Fortune magazine as the 26th fastest growing company for 2017, announced groundbreakings for six new neighborhoods in the metro-Denver area: Oak Street and Pearson Grove in Lakewood, Littleton Village in Littleton, Alder Village in Parker, Belleview Place in Aurora, and ParkView at Candelas in Arvada. No Small Plans for 62-acre South Loop Site Along Chicago River

A developer has taken the wraps off one of the most ambitious real estate projects ever conceived in Chicago, laying out plans to construct 13 million square feet of buildings — including skyscrapers up to 950 feet tall — on a riverfront site connecting the South Loop and Chinatown. $2 Billion Riverline Mega-Development Divides into Separate Residential Projects

Less than two years after breaking ground on one of Chicago’s most ambitious residential developments, Riverline’s owners have split the $2 billion plan into two projects along the Chicago River. Haiti: Eight Years After

Miyamoto International created a video of the eight-year anniversary of the earthquake that devastated Haiti, describing improvements that have been made to make the new buildings (and people) more earthquake resistant.
